Solve For X, using the given triangle.

Mathematics
2 answers:
Nitella [24]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

x = 19.8

Step-by-step explanation:

You want to use tangent, since you are trying to find the opposite side and know the adjacent side to the angle.

tan = opposite/adjacent

31tan = x/33

Multiply both sides by 33

33(31tan) = (33) x/33

33(31tan) = x

Find the tan of 31° using a scientific calculator.

tan 31° is about 0.6

Solve for x

33(0.6) = x

x = 19.83

rounded to the the nearest tenth

x = 19.8
